Senior Planner

JOB SUMMARY:  Responsible for supervising and coordinating the planning, zoning, land use and comprehensive planning for the Village, including technical and inspection services related to development review, annexation, capital improvements, grant applications and amendments to the comprehensive plan, zoning code and other related codes, ordinances, policies and procedures.

 

SUPERVISION EXERCISED:  Supervises the Secretary II, and Plan Reviewer / GIS Analyst.

 

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

?  Plans, directs, and supervises the work programs in the Planning and Zoning. Division.

?  Supervises and coordinates development reviews of proposed plats, site plans, variances, signs, land use plan amendments, annexations, capital improvements, grant applications, rezoning and road vacations.

?  Reviews editions of the model (Standard) Code for local requirements; prepare ordinances to adopt model codes amended to meet local conditions.

? Determines requirements for codes and ordinances for inspections; develops procedures for review and approval of plans and specifications for construction, issuance of permits and environmental controls.

? Prepares and delivers reports, studies, presentations and correspondence concerning division activities, policies and issues for Village Council, boards, committees and other organizations.

? Supervises and coordinates comprehensive plan implementation and amendment process, including intergovernmental coordination with state and local agencies.

?  Provides technical assistance, reviews and makes recommendations to departments, related agencies and the public, including application and plan reviews; meets with contractors, architects, engineers, developers and property owners concerning interpretation and application of codes during planning and construction.

?  Prepares agendas and coordinates the meetings of the Planning and Zoning Commission, Board of Zoning Adjustment and Appeals, Code Enforcement Board, Technical Advisory Committee.

?  Prepares and administers division budget.

?  Recommends the designation of redevelopment areas, rehabilitation areas and conservation areas.

Knowledge, Skills and Abilities:

?  Thorough knowledge of the principles, practices, and techniques of urban planning and zoning administration; considerable knowledge as it applies to local planning and development standards as well as master planning.

?  Considerable knowledge of the principles and techniques involved in the development and maintenance of the Village?s Comprehensive Plan.

?  Considerable knowledge of current trends in local, regional, state and federal planning and legislation affecting city planning and development.

?  Considerable knowledge and skills in drafting regulations, policies and texts of ordinances and codes, including those which govern construction, zoning, signs, and housing.

?  Ability to present findings and recommendations concisely, and communicate effectively in oral and written form.

?  Ability to interpret and apply complex rules, regulations, codes and ordinances; ability to interpret plans, drawings, blueprints and specifications.

?  Ability to handle complex assignments independently and make decisions or recommendations based on sound professional judgment.

?  Ability to establish and maintain effective working relationships with department officials, other employees, public agencies, developers, contractors and the public.
